Asymptotic Characteristics of Entire Functions and Their
Applications in Mathematics and Biophysics is the second edition of
the same book in Russian, revised and enlarged. It is devoted to
asymptotical questions of the theory of entire and plurisubharmonic
functions. The new and traditional asymptotical characteristics of
entire functions of one and many variables are studied.
Applications of these indices in different fields of complex
analysis are considered, for example Borel-Laplace transformations
and their modifications, Mittag-Leffler function and its natural
generalizations, integral methods of summation of power series and
Riemann surfaces.
In the second edition, a new appendix is devoted to the
consideration of those questions for a class of entire functions of
proximate order. A separate chapter is devoted to applications in
biophysics, where the algorithms of mathematical analysis of
homeostasis system behaviour, dynamics under external influence are
investigated, which may be used in different fields of natural
science and technique.
This book is of interest to research specialists in theoretical
and applied mathematics, postgraduates and students of universities
who are interested in complex and real analysis and its
applications.
